Two-way sync between Zotero and Evidence Graph:
- Export: Zotero items → Evidence Graph (via modified extension)
- Import: Evidence Graph → Zotero (via API + manual)
- Metadata: Preserve Dublin Core, Schema.org, custom fields

// Infer PROMPT scores from Zotero metadata
inferProvenance(item) {
let score = 50; // Default
// High-quality publishers
const publisher = item.getField('publisher') || '';
const highQualityPublishers = [
'Oxford University Press',
'Cambridge University Press',
'Nature Publishing Group',
'Elsevier',
'Springer'
];
if (highQualityPublishers.some(p => publisher.includes(p))) {
score += 30;
}
// Has DOI (peer-reviewed likely)
if (item.getField('DOI')) {
score += 20;
}
// Government/official source
const source = item.getField('libraryCatalog') || '';
if (source.includes('gov') || source.includes('Official')) {
score += 20;
}
return Math.min(score, 100);
},
inferMethodology(item) {
let score = 50;
// Has methodology keywords in abstract
const abstract = item.getField('abstractNote') || '';
const methodologyKeywords = [
'methodology', 'methods', 'randomized', 'controlled',
'sample size', 'statistical', 'regression'
];
const keywordCount = methodologyKeywords.filter(k =>
abstract.toLowerCase().includes(k)
).length;
score += keywordCount * 10;
return Math.min(score, 100);
},
inferPublication(item) {
let score = 50;
// Peer-reviewed journal
if (item.itemType === 'journalArticle' && item.getField('DOI')) {
score += 40;
}
// Has publication date
if (item.getField('date')) {
score += 10;
}
return Math.min(score, 100);
}

end- User clicks "Export to Zotero" in Evidence Graph UI
- Browser downloads
evidence_123.json - User opens Zotero → File → Import → Select JSON file
- Zotero creates new item with metadata + PROMPT scores in "Extra" field
Scenario: User updates item in both Zotero AND Evidence Graph
Solution: Last-write-wins with version tracking
defmodule EvidenceGraph.Sync do
def sync_from_zotero(evidence_id, zotero_item) do
evidence = get_evidence!(evidence_id)
cond do
# Zotero version newer → update Evidence Graph
zotero_item.version > evidence.metadata["zotero_version"] ->
update_from_zotero(evidence, zotero_item)
# Evidence Graph newer → skip (user must manually export)
evidence.updated_at > zotero_item.dateModified ->
{:error, :evidence_graph_newer}
# Same version → no action
true ->
{:ok, :up_to_date}
end
end
endZotero doesn't support webhooks, but we can poll:

end1. Install Zotero Extension
# Download from GitHub releases
curl -LO https://github.com/Hyperpolymath/bofig/releases/latest/bofig-evidencegraph.xpi
# In Zotero: Tools → Add-ons → Gear Icon → Install Add-on From File2. Configure API Endpoint
Zotero → Edit → Preferences → Evidence Graph
- API Endpoint: https://api.evidencegraph.org
- API Key: [paste your key from Evidence Graph settings]
- Default Investigation: [select from dropdown]
3. Export Items
1. Select items in Zotero library
2. Right-click → Export to Evidence Graph
3. (Optional) Adjust PROMPT scores in dialog
4. Click "Export"
5. Items appear in Evidence Graph investigation
